Broader market outperforms as equity barometers turn negative; metal stocks in demand

Published on Dec 18, 2023 12:30

The equity benchmark indices slipped below the flat line and traded in the negative zone in early afternoon trade. The Nifty traded tad above the 21,450 mark. Metal shares managed to edge higher for sixth day in a row.

At 12:28 IST, the barometer index, the S&P BSE Sensex, was down 47.68 points or 0.07% to 71,436.07. The Nifty 50 index lost 2.25 points or 0.01% to 21,454.40.

In the broader market, the S&P BSE Mid-Cap index rose 0.46% and the S&P BSE Small-Cap index gained 0.63%.

The market breadth was weak. On the BSE, 2,276 shares rose and 1,487 shares fell. A total of 162 shares were unchanged.

Derivatives:

The NSE`s India VIX, a gauge of the market`s expectation of volatility over the near term, surged 7.29% to 14.09. The Nifty 28 December 2023 futures were trading at 21,486.90, at a premium of 32.5 points as compared with the spot at 21,454.40.

The Nifty option chain for the 28 December 2023 expiry showed maximum Call OI of 37 lakh contracts at the 22,000 strike price. Maximum Put OI of 52.2 lakh contracts were seen at 21,000 strike price.

Buzzing Index:

The Nifty Metal index added 0.66% to 7,784.45. The index has gained 5.73% in six consecutive sessions.

National Aluminium Company (up 5.65%), Steel Authority of India (up 3.1%), Jindal Stainless (up 2.21%), Jindal Steel & Power (up 1.88%) and Vedanta (up 1.59%) were the top gainers.

Among the other gainers were Hindustan Copper (up 1.55%), Hindalco Industries (up 0.72%), NMDC (up 0.54%), Tata Steel (up 0.44%) and APL Apollo Tubes (up 0.26%).

On the other hand, JSW Steel (down 1.7%), Ratnamani Metals & Tubes (down 0.73%) and Welspun Corp (down 0.39%) moved lower.

Stocks in Spotlight:

Droneacharya Aerial Innovations rose 1.38%. The company announced that it has secured a contract from the Ministry of Defense to supply drone lab equipments aimed at facilitating drone simulator training.

Landmark Cars zoomed 6.51%. The company announced that it has received an approval from Mercedes-Benz India for opening a workshop at Hyderabad.

Separately, on Friday (December 15), Landmark Cars informed that it has received a Letter of Intent from MG Motor India for opening dealership in the Ahmedabad, Gujarat. This dealership will be established by Aeromark Cars, a wholly owned subsidiary of Landmark Cars.

Mankind Pharma advanced 1.92%. The company said that it has made investment of GBP 999,900 (approximately Rs 10.52 crore) in Actimed Therapeutics for acquiring additional 1.29% of its paid-up ordinary share capital.
